If this is your problem only (lot to lot drainage is allowed)then you need to grade a swale (shallow ditch) from a high point in the middle of your back property ... WebJan 5, 2024 · Mix the topsoil and the fill material together for the top 2 to 3 inches. Then, using the shovel, tamp the dirt and the rake, soften the berm edges. Finally, to help keep the dirt in place and to beautify the area, plant grass, bushes, or other plants on the berm. WebYou can also add layers of soil to create raised beds. Build a rain garden. A rain garden is a great way to eliminate standing water in your backyard because it collects run-off water and uses it to water shallow-rooted plants capable of surviving wet conditions. Install a French …

WebNov 8, 2024 · Installing a French drain is a great way to remove standing water from your yard. To construct a French drain: Dig a trench in your yard where water is standing. Add a bed of pea gravel to the bottom of the trench.
